
GoofyMarshmallow
32moby
Any Growth/Marketing folks that have moved to Europe/Dubai from India?
Curious on whether it's possible, how you did it, and what I would need to do to move abroad.
32mo ago
Discover more
Curated from across

Curious on whether it's possible, how you did it, and what I would need to do to move abroad.